package migra
import (
"context"
"database/sql"
"errors"
"fmt"
"io/fs"
"os"
"path"
"time"
"github.com/spf13/viper"
)
const (
// DefaultMigrationTable is the name given to the migration table if not overriden by SetMigrationTable
DefaultMigrationTable = "_migrations"
// DefaultSchemaName is the name given to the migration table schema if not overriden by SetSchemaName
DefaultSchemaName = "public"
)
var (
ErrNoMigration = errors.New("no migration found")
)
// Migration is a structured change to the database
type Migration struct {
ID int64
Name string `mapstructure:"name"`
Description string `mapstructure:"description"`
Up string `mapstructure:"up"`
Down string `mapstructure:"down"`
Position int64
MigratedAt time.Time
}
// Migra contains methods for migrating an sql database
type Migra struct {
db *sql.DB
tableName string
schemaName string
}
// Open is a helper function for opening the sql database and creating the migra instance
func Open(driver, dsn string) (*Migra, error) {
db, err := sql.Open(driver, dsn)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
return New(db), nil
}
// New creates a new Migra instance.
func New(db *sql.DB) *Migra {
return &Migra{
db: db,
tableName: DefaultMigrationTable,
schemaName: DefaultSchemaName,
}
}
// MigrationTable returns the fully qualified, schema prefixed table name
func (m *Migra) MigrationTable() string {
return m.schemaName + "." + m.tableName
}
// DB Allows access to the underlying sql database
func (m *Migra) DB() *sql.DB {
return m.db
}
// SetMigrationTable sets the default table where migrations will be stored and executed
func (m *Migra) SetMigrationTable(table string) *Migra {
if table != "" {
m.tableName = table
}
return m
}
// SetSchema sets the schema for the migration table
func (m *Migra) SetSchema(schema string) *Migra {
if schema != "" {
m.schemaName = schema
}
return m
}
// CreateMigrationTable creates the table and schema where migrations will be stored and executed.
// The name of the table can be set using the SetMigrationTable method.
func (m *Migra) CreateMigrationTable(ctx context.Context) error {
if m.schemaName == "" {
m.schemaName = DefaultSchemaName
}
if m.tableName == "" {
m.tableName = DefaultMigrationTable
}
_, err := m.db.ExecContext(ctx, fmt.Sprintf("CREATE SCHEMA IF NOT EXISTS %s", m.schemaName))
if err != nil {
return err
}
_, err = m.db.ExecContext(ctx, fmt.Sprintf(`CREATE TABLE IF NOT EXISTS %s (
id SERIAL PRIMARY KEY,
name VARCHAR(255) NOT NULL UNIQUE,
description TEXT,
up TEXT,
down TEXT,
position SERIAL NOT NULL,
migrated_at TIMESTAMPTZ
);`, m.MigrationTable()))
return err
}
// DropMigrationTable
func (m *Migra) DropMigrationTable(ctx context.Context) error {
_, err := m.db.ExecContext(ctx, fmt.Sprintf("DROP TABLE %s", m.MigrationTable()))
return err
}
// Push adds a migration to the database and executes it
func (m *Migra) Push(ctx context.Context, migration *Migration) error {
if migration.Name == "" {
return errors.New("migration name is required")
}
if migration.Up == "" {
return errors.New("up sql is required")
}
var (
sql = fmt.Sprintf("SELECT name FROM %s WHERE name = $1", m.MigrationTable())
name string
row = m.db.QueryRowContext(ctx, sql, migration.Name)
)
row.Scan(&name)
if name == migration.Name {
// we have already pushed it
return nil
}
tx, err := m.db.BeginTx(ctx, nil)
if err != nil {
return err
}
defer tx.Rollback()
// insert record of the migration
sql = fmt.Sprintf("INSERT INTO %s (name, description, up, down) VALUES ($1, $2, $3, $4)", m.MigrationTable())
if _, err := tx.ExecContext(ctx, sql, migration.Name, migration.Description, migration.Up, migration.Down); err != nil {
return err
}
// execute up migration
if _, err := tx.ExecContext(ctx, migration.Up); err != nil {
return err
}
// set migration as executed
sql = fmt.Sprintf("UPDATE %s SET migrated_at = NOW() WHERE name = $1", m.MigrationTable())
if _, err := tx.ExecContext(ctx, sql, migration.Name); err != nil {
return err
}
return tx.Commit()
}
// PushMany pushes multiple migrations and returns first error encountered
func (m *Migra) PushMany(ctx context.Context, migrations []Migration) error {
for i := range migrations {
if err := m.Push(ctx, &migrations[i]); err != nil {
return err
}
}
return nil
}
// PushFile pushes a migration from a file
func (m *Migra) PushFile(ctx context.Context, filepath string) error {
v := viper.New()
v.SetConfigFile(filepath)
if err := v.ReadInConfig(); err != nil {
return err
}
var migration Migration
if err := v.Unmarshal(&migration); err != nil {
return err
}
return m.Push(ctx, &migration)
}
// PushFileFS pushes a file with given name from the filesystem
func (m *Migra) PushFileFS(ctx context.Context, filesystem fs.FS, filepath string) error {
v := viper.New()
f, err := filesystem.Open(path.Join(".", filepath))
if err != nil {
return err
}
defer f.Close()
ext := path.Ext(filepath)
v.SetConfigType(ext[1:])
if err := v.ReadConfig(f); err != nil {
return err
}
var migration Migration
if err := v.Unmarshal(&migration); err != nil {
return err
}
return m.Push(ctx, &migration)
}
// PushDir pushes all migrations inside a directory
func (m *Migra) PushDir(ctx context.Context, dirpath string) error {
entries, err := os.ReadDir(dirpath)
if err != nil {
return err
}
for i := range entries {
filepath := path.Join(dirpath, entries[i].Name())
if err := m.PushFile(ctx, filepath); err != nil {
return err
}
}
return nil
}
func (m *Migra) PushDirFS(ctx context.Context, filesystem fs.FS, dirpath string) error {
// here is where we read
entries, err := fs.ReadDir(filesystem, dirpath)
if err != nil {
return err
}
for _, entry := range entries {
filename := path.Join(dirpath, entry.Name())
if entry.IsDir() {
if err := m.PushDirFS(ctx, filesystem, filename); err != nil {
return err
}
} else {
if err := m.PushFileFS(ctx, filesystem, filename); err != nil {
return err
}
}
}
return nil
}
// PushFS pushes all migrations in a directory using fs.FS
func (m *Migra) PushFS(ctx context.Context, filesystem fs.FS) error {
return m.PushDirFS(ctx, filesystem, ".")
}
// Pop reverts the last migration
func (m *Migra) Pop(ctx context.Context) error {
tx, err := m.db.Begin()
if err != nil {
return err
}
defer tx.Rollback()
stmt := fmt.Sprintf(`SELECT name, down FROM %s ORDER BY position DESC`, m.MigrationTable())
row := tx.QueryRowContext(ctx, stmt)
var (
name string
down string
)
if err := row.Scan(&name, &down); err != nil {
if errors.Is(err, sql.ErrNoRows) {
return ErrNoMigration
}
return err
}
if _, err := tx.ExecContext(ctx, down); err != nil {
return err
}
stmt = fmt.Sprintf("DELETE FROM %s WHERE name = $1", m.MigrationTable())
if _, err := tx.ExecContext(ctx, stmt, name); err != nil {
return err
}
return tx.Commit()
}
// PopAll reverts all migrations
func (m *Migra) PopAll(ctx context.Context) (int, error) {
var n int
for {
if err := m.Pop(ctx); err != nil {
if errors.Is(err, ErrNoMigration) {
if n == 0 {
return 0, ErrNoMigration
}
return n, nil
}
return n, err
}
n++
}
}
// PopUntil pops until a migration with given name is reached
func (m *Migra) PopUntil(ctx context.Context, name string) error {
var (
mig *Migration
err error
)
for {
mig, err = m.Latest(ctx)
if err != nil {
return err
}
if mig.Name == name {
return nil
}
if err := m.Pop(ctx); err != nil {
return err
}
}
}
// Latest returns the latest migration executed
func (m *Migra) Latest(ctx context.Context) (*Migration, error) {
sql := fmt.Sprintf(`SELECT id, name, description, up, down, position, migrated_at FROM %s ORDER BY position DESC`, m.MigrationTable())
row := m.db.QueryRowContext(ctx, sql)
if err := row.Err(); err != nil {
return nil, err
}
var mig Migration
if err := row.Scan(
&mig.ID,
&mig.Name,
&mig.Description,
&mig.Up,
&mig.Down,
&mig.Position,
&mig.MigratedAt); err != nil {
return nil, err
}
return &mig, nil
}
// List returns all the executed migrations
func (m *Migra) List(ctx context.Context) ([]Migration, error) {
sql := fmt.Sprintf(`SELECT id, name, description, up, down, position, migrated_at FROM %s ORDER BY position ASC`, m.MigrationTable())
rows, err := m.db.QueryContext(ctx, sql)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
defer rows.Close()
migrations := make([]Migration, 0)
for rows.Next() {
var migration Migration
if err := rows.Scan(
&migration.ID,
&migration.Name,
&migration.Description,
&migration.Up,
&migration.Down,
&migration.Position,
&migration.MigratedAt); err != nil {
return migrations, err
}
migrations = append(migrations, migration)
}
return migrations, nil
}
